Jurnal TICOM: Technology of Information and Communication Hal: 81-85 Volume 12. Nomor 3. Mei 2024 E-ISSN: 2962-7982 Implementasi CodeIgniter Pada Sistem Informasi Penggajian Umkm Konveksi Dengan Metode Agile Ratna Kusumawardani1*. Ilham Nur Ramdani2. Fakhri Alifio3 1,2,3 Fakultas Teknologi Informasi. Sistem Informasi. Universitas Budi Luhur. Jakarta. Indonesia Jl. Raya Ciledug. Petukangan Utara. Pesanggrahan. Jakarta Selatan, 12260 E-mail: 1*ratna. kusumawardani@budiluhur. id, 2ihamnurramdani1@gmail. com, fakhrialifio95@gmail. (*: corresponding autho. AbstrakAi Di Indonesia. UMKM memiliki peran yang sangat penting dalam meningkatkan pertumbuhan perekonomian. Salah satu UMKM yang berupaya untuk mendongkrak memperbaiki perekonomian adalah UMKM Ilham Konveksi dimana UMKM ini memiliki sebuah tantangan seperti sistem penggajian yang masih dilakukan secara manual sehingga menimbulkan kecurangan yang dilakukan oleh karyawan. Hal tersebut berdampak pada akurasi perhitungan penggajian. Dalam mengatasi hambatan yang dihadapi oleh Ilham Konveksi, maka peneliti membangun sebuah sistem informasi penggajian berbasis Sistem informasi yang dibangun menerapkan metode pengembangan sistem agile dengan memanfaatkan framework codeigniter dan pengujian sistem menggunakan black box testing. Sistem informasi ini berguna dalam melakukan perhitungan penggajian berdasarkan jumlah produksi yang dikerjakan setiap karyawan per bulan sehingga tidak ada lagi kecurangan yang dilakukan oleh karyawan. Selain itu, pemilik UMKM dapat lebih mudah dalam memperoleh informasi karyawan, royal customer dan laba atau profit yang didapatkan setiap bulan. sehingga kontribusi UMKM dalam perkembangan ekonomi Indonesia mampu menarik hingga 97% dari seluruh tenaga kerja yang ada serta mendatangkan 60% dari seluruh investasi . Seiring dengan data tersebut, maka pertumbuhan UMKM memegang peranan yang sangat krusial . Hal ini dikarenakan setelah krisis ekonomi. UMKM terus berkembang dari tahun ke tahun sehingga memiliki peran dalam mengurangi angka pengangguran dan kemiskinan . Walaupun demikian, tantangan yang dihadapi UMKM, salah satunya adalah keterbatasan penggunaan teknologi menjadi sebuah aspek untuk meningkatkan efisiensi dan keakuratan dalam mengelola berbagai proses operasional seperti rekapitulasi perhitungan penggajian karyawan yang masih dilakukan secara tertulis dibuku besar. Hal tersebut berdampak bagi para pemilik UMKM yang kesulitan dalam meningkatkan laba atau profit . Ilham Konveksi adalah UMKM yang bergerak dibidang konveksi dan memiliki sejumlah karyawan yang cukup banyak. UMKM ini menghadapi permasalahan yang serius terkait penggajian karyawan, dimana terdapat kecurangan yang dilakukan oleh karyawan saat mencatat produksi barangnya lebih banyak dari yang seharusnya. Sebagai contoh karyawan tersebut mencatat secara manual dengan menggunakan buku bahwa karyawan A telah mengerjakan 25 barang, namun pemesanan hanya sebanyak 20 barang. Hal tersebut menyebabkan proses perhitungan penggajian memakan waktu yang lama, rentan terhadap kesalahan perhitungan atau human error, kesulitan dalam mengidentifikasi dan memvalidasi jumlah produksi barang yang sebenarnya sehingga menimbulkan ketidakakuratan dalam perhitungan penggajian. Penelitian sebelumnya yang dilakukan Mustakim, dkk, perancangan sistem informasi penggajian berbasis web dengan metode waterfall, hasil penelitiannya mampu membantu pimpinan dalam mengetahui laporan slip gaji secara online . Penelitian yang dilakukan oleh Samsudin dan Yuda Fakhri Roza, dengan judul perancangan sistem informasi penggajian berbasis website pada CV. Berjaya Jaya Abadi, hasil penelitiannya disimpulkan bahwa pengelolaan penggajian menjadi lebih mudah sehingga admin tidak perlu lagi mendata secara manual melalui microsoft excel . Kahfi Aji Bayu Jati membangun sistem informasi penggajian karyawan pada koperasi simpan pinjam sedulur tani makmur berbasis web, hasil penelitiannya dapat mempermudah admin atau bendahara Kata KunciAi Agile. Codeigniter. Konveksi. Penggajian. UMKM AbstractAi In Indonesia. Micro. Small and Medium Enterprises have a very important role in increasing economic growth. One of the Micro. Small and Medium Enterprises that is trying to improve the economy is the Ilham Konveksi Micro. Small and Medium Enterprises, where this Micro. Small and Medium Enterprises has challenges such as a payroll system that is still done manually, giving rise to fraud by employees. This has an impact on the accuracy of payroll calculations. In overcoming the obstacles faced by Ilham Konveksi, researchers built a website-based payroll information The information system built applies agile system development methods by utilizing the CodeIgniter framework and system testing using black box testing. This information system is useful in calculating payroll based on the amount of production carried out by each employee per month so that there is no more fraud committed by employees. Apart from that. Micro. Small and Medium Enterprises owners can more easily obtain employee information, royal customers and profits earned every month. KeywordsAi Agile. Codeigniter. Convection. MSME. Payroll PENDAHULUAN Berdasarkan data tahun 2020 yang didapat dari Kementerian Koperasi dan Usaha Kecil Menengah, jumlah UMKM telah menyentuh 6,19 juta dengan kontrubusi pada PDB sebanyak 61,97% atau setara dengan 8. Rp 89 triliun Jurnal TICOM: Technology of Information and Communication Hal: 81-85 Volume 12. Nomor 3. Mei 2024 dalam memproses data penggajian karyawan di koperasi simpan pinjam sedulur tani makmur . Pada penelitian ini dibangun sebuah sistem informasi penggajian karyawan konveksi berbasis website dimana pihak UMKM Ilham Konveksi dapat melakukan perhitungan total penggajian setiap karyawan per bulan sesuai dengan pengerjaan karyawan. Selain itu, dapat melihat laporan data produksi, data keuntungan dan laporan data gaji. Sistem penggajian ini menerapkan bahasa pemrograman PHP dengan memanfaatkan framework codeigniter dan pengembangan sistem agile serta pengujian sistem black box Metode Agile adalah sebuah pengembangan sistem yang dilakukan secara fleksibel dan mudah adaptasi dalam menghadapi perubahan kebutuhan bisnis sehingga tim dapat lebih cepat dan efektif dalam merespons perubahan klien . Black Box Testing adalah adalah sebuah pengujian aplikasi dimana dalam melakukan evaluasi output sistem tidak perlu memperhatikan struktur internalnya sehingga menguji fungsionalitas keseluruhan sistem . Hasil penelitian bertujuan supaya informasi penggajian yang diberikan lebih akurat, efisiensi dan tepat sesuai dengan pengerjaan produksi yang dilakukan setiap karyawan sehingga tidak menimbulkan E-ISSN: 2962-7982 Design Tahapan ini bertujuan untuk merancang sistem baik software maupun hardware yang sesuai dengan arsitektur sistem secara keseluruhan. Implementation Tahapan ini adalah melakukan pengimplementasian dari rancangan yang telah dibuat berdasarkan data yang diterima pada tahap observasi dan wawancara ke dalam sebuah unit Integration and testing Tahapan ini adalah melakukan intergrasi sistem kemudian dilakukan pengujian guna memastikan sistem yang dibangun sesuai dengan kebutuhan UMKM Ilham Konveksi. Review Review dilakukan untuk mengevaluasi aplikasi yang sudah Launch Jika sistem tidak terdapat perubahan atau penambahan dan tahapan sprint telah selesai maka sistem akan dirilis ke user yaitu pemilik UMKM Ilham Konveksi sebagai pengelola dan administrator UMKM Ilham Konveksi sebagai user. HASIL DAN PEMBAHASAN Sistem yang dibangun oleh peneliti adalah sistem penggajian yang menerapkan bahasa pemrograman PHP dengan memanfaatkan framework codeigniter. Berikut adalah tampilan layar sistem informasi penggajian pada Ilham Konveksi. Pada Gambar 1 adalah tampilan login dimana admin harus menginputkan username dan password. II. METODE PENELITIAN Pada penelitian ini, metode yang diterapkan oleh peneliti antara lain: Observasi Mengamati secara langsung dari berbagai aktivitas yang berkaitan dengan UMKM Ilham Konveksi dimana peneliti mengumpulkan seluruh data yang diperlukan. Wawancara Melakukan wawancara secara langsung dengan pemilik UMKM guna menghasilkan sistem yang bermanfaat bagi UMKM untuk menyelesaikan permasalahan pada penelitian Studi Pustaka Membaca dan mempelajari buku-buku, jurnal, dan karya ilmiah lainnya terkait penelitian. Rancangan Sistem Membuat rancangan layar, flowcart, database dan lain-lain sesuai dengan hasil observasi, wawancara dan studi pustaka . Implementasi Mengimplementasikan rancangan sistem yang dituangkan ke dalam kode-kode dengan menggunakan bahasa pemrograman PHP dan framework codeigniter. Uji Coba Sistem Metode ini dilakukan setelah tahap implementasi selesai kemudia dilakukan uji coba sistem dengan metode black box. Tahapan dalam melakukan pengembangan sistem menggunakan metode agile antara lain: Define Tahapan ini bertujuan untuk menganalisa kebutuhan, spesifikasi dan fitur yang diterapkan pada sistem berdasarkan hasil observasi dan wawancara dengan pemilik UMKM Ilham Konveksi. Gambar. 1 Tampilan Login Pada Gambar 2 adalah tampilan dashboard ketika admin berhasil login dimana laman ini terdapat beberapa menu sesuai dengan kebutuhan pemilik UMKM. Jurnal TICOM: Technology of Information and Communication Hal: 81-85 Volume 12. Nomor 3. Mei 2024 Gambar. 2 Tampilan Dashboard E-ISSN: 2962-7982 Gambar. 5 Tampilan Data Pelanggan Pada Gambar 6 adalah tampilan untuk mengelola data model baju. Pada laman ini, admin dapat melakukan input data nama pelanggan, nama barang dan warna yang dipesan, harga penjahit, harga cutting dan harga finishing setiap transaksi. Pada Gambar 3 adalah tampilan untuk mengelola data jabatan dimana admin melakukan input jabatan berupa penjahit, cutting dan finishing. Gambar. 3 Tampilan Data Jabatan Gambar. 6 Tampilan Data Model Baju Pada Gambar 4 adalah tampilan untuk mengelola data karyawan dan informasi jumlah karyawan aktif dan tidak aktif. Pada laman ini, admin dapat melakukan input data nama, jenis kelamin, alamat, nomor handphone, tanggal masuk awal kerja, jabatan dan status keaktifan karyawan. Pada Gambar 7 adalah tampilan untuk mengelola data produksi dimana admin dapat menginputkan data karyawan per jabatan, data pelanggan sesuai dengan model baju yang diinginkan customer serta jumlah jahitan dan ukuran pada setiap transaksi. Gambar. 4 Tampilan Data Pegawai Gambar. 7 Tampilan Data Transaksi Produksi Konveksi Pada Gambar 5 adalah tampilan untuk mengelola data pelanggan dan informasi jumlah pelanggan. Pada laman ini, admin melakukan input data nama pelanggan, alamat dan no Pada Gambar 8 adalah tampilan untuk memperoleh informasi data hasil produksi keseluruhan. Pada laman ini, admin dapat melihat informasi nama karyawan, tanggal produksi selesai beserta dengan jumlah dan grand total bayar. Jurnal TICOM: Technology of Information and Communication Hal: 81-85 Volume 12. Nomor 3. Mei 2024 E-ISSN: 2962-7982 Gambar. 11 Tampilan Laporan Penggajian Karyawan Gambar. 8 Tampilan Data Hasil Produksi Pada Gambar 12 adalah tampilan untuk memperoleh informasi keuntungan atau laba. Pada laman ini, admin memilih bulan dan tahun sesuai dengan laporan yang ingin dilihat. Pada Gambar 9 adalah tampilan untuk mengelola data Pada laman ini, admin dapat mengelola pembayaran dengan melakukan input data pelanggan sesuai dengan data model baju, jumlah jahitan, harga jual dan size yang telah dipesan. Gambar. 12 Tampilan Laporan Laba Penelitian ini menerapkan pengujian sistem dengan metode black box yaitu untuk mengetahui apakah sistem yang dibangun berfungsi dengan baik sesuai dengan kebutuhan user. Pada tabel 1 adalah informasi mengenai hasil pengujian sistem dengan black box testing. Sistem informasi penggajian yang dibangun dapat berfungsi dengan baik tanpa adanya error sehingga sistem ini sesuai dengan kebutuhan user. Gambar. 9 Tampilan Data Pembayaran Pada Gambar 10 adalah tampilan untuk memperoleh informasi pemasukan yang telah dipesan dari seluruh customer. Pada laman ini, admin memilih bulan dan tahun sesuai dengan laporan yang ingin dilihat. TABEL I Pengujian Sistem Metode Black Box Gambar. Tampilan Laporan Pemasukan Skenario Klik link menu dan sidebar Input username dan password lalu klik tombol Menambah, menghapus dan data jabatan Laman Data Jabatan Laman Data Pelanggan Menambah, menghapus dan data pelanggan Laman Data Pegawai Menambah, menghapus dan Pada Gambar 11 adalah tampilan untuk memperoleh informasi penggajian setiap karyawan. Pada laman ini, admin memilih bulan dan tahun pada setiap karyawan. AntarMuka Link pada semua Laman Login Hasil Berhasil membuka laman tujuan Berhasil masuk kemenu berikutnya Berhasil tersimpan di database dan tampil di halaman jabatan Berhasil tersimpan di database dan tampil di halaman pelanggan Berhasil tersimpan di Jurnal TICOM: Technology of Information and Communication Hal: 81-85 Volume 12. Nomor 3. Mei 2024 data pegawai Laman Data Model dan Data Harga Menambah data model dan data harga Laman Data Transaksi Produksi Konveksi Menambah data produksi Laman Data Hasil Produksi Laman Data Pembayaran Input data pelanggan sesuai dengan data model baju, jumlah jahitan, harga jual dan Memfilter nama pegawai, bulan, tahun dan mencetak laporan gaji Laman Laporan Pemasukan Memilih bulan dan tahun Laman Laporan Penggajian Karyawan Memilih bulan dan tahun Laman Laporan Laba Memilih bulan dan tahun database dan tampil di halaman pegawai Berhasil tersimpan di database dan tampil di halaman model Berhasil tersimpan di database dan tampil di halaman produksi Berhasil tampil E-ISSN: 2962-7982 REFERENSI